Understanding Plantar Fasciitis

Plantar fasciitis is a prevalent foot condition characterized by inflammation of the plantar fascia, a thick band of tissue that runs across the bottom of the foot, connecting the heel to the toes. This inflammation often results from overuse, improper footwear, high-impact activities, or structural foot abnormalities. As a result, the plantar fascia becomes irritated and inflamed, leading to pain and discomfort, particularly during the first steps in the morning or after prolonged periods of rest.

The pain associated with plantar fasciitis is often described as sharp or stabbing and is typically localized to the bottom of the heel or along the arch of the foot. It can range from mild discomfort to severe pain, making walking, standing, or even just putting weight on the affected foot challenging. Left untreated, plantar fasciitis can significantly impact an individual’s quality of life, hindering their ability to perform daily activities and participate in physical exercise.

Advanced Treatment Methods at West Coast Podiatry

Our commitment to innovative solutions is evident in our treatment arsenal. Among them, shockwave therapy stands out. Utilizing high-energy acoustic waves, this non-invasive procedure jumpstarts the body’s healing process and reduces inflammation. Widely utilized, shockwave therapy boasts success rates ranging from 70% to 90%, offering significant pain relief and enhanced mobility after just a few sessions. Clinical studies affirm its efficacy, cementing its status as a leading treatment option.

A notable study published in the Journal of Orthopaedic Research evaluated the effectiveness of shockwave therapy for plantar fasciitis and found that patients experienced a significant reduction in pain and improved functional outcomes compared to traditional treatments. These findings underscore the efficacy of shockwave therapy as a viable treatment option for plantar fasciitis.

Another groundbreaking method we employ is Multi Radiance Laser Therapy. This cutting-edge approach utilizes low-level laser light to penetrate deep into tissues, stimulating cellular repair and reducing inflammation. Clinical trials have showcased promising results, with laser therapy offering notable pain relief and improved function for plantar fasciitis sufferers. When combined with shockwave therapy, studies indicate even more significant improvements, with patients experiencing accelerated healing and enhanced outcomes.

A recent meta-analysis published in the Journal of Foot and Ankle Research examined the effectiveness of laser therapy for plantar fasciitis and concluded that it can significantly reduce pain and improve function in patients with this condition. These findings highlight the potential of laser therapy as a complementary treatment modality for plantar fasciitis.

At-Home Exercises for Enhanced Recovery

In conjunction with our advanced protocols, we recommend certain at-home exercises to complement your treatment plan. Simple stretches, such as calf stretches and plantar fascia stretches, can help alleviate tension and improve flexibility in the affected area. Additionally, strengthening exercises targeting the muscles of the foot and ankle can provide added support and stability, aiding in recovery and preventing future flare-ups.
